Popular Public Holidays FG will declared in March/April 2024.

 

NewsOnline Nigeria understands that Public holidays in Nigeria are more than just reminders of historical events and occasions to celebrate; they provide Nigerians with valuable opportunities to decompress and rejuvenate, stepping away from work demands.

 

This Nigeria news platform has compiled a list of the two public holidays scheduled by the federal government for April 2024, assisting you in planning ahead effectively.

2024 public holidays for Easter celebration

 

Traditionally, the federal government, through the Ministry of Interior, usually declares two days as the public holiday to mark the Easter celebration. The two days cover Good Friday and Easter Monday.

 

Good Friday is a Christian holiday to mark the crucifixion of Jesus Christ and his death on Calvary. Easter is also a Christian holiday that celebrates the resurrection of Jesus Christ. It takes place three days after Jesus’s death on Good Friday.

 

For this year, Good Friday falls on Friday, March 29. Meanwhile, Easter Monday for 2024 will be marked on Monday, April 1.

2024 public holidays for Eid-el-Fitr

 

Eid-el-Fitr holiday is celebrated by Muslims and commemorates the end of the holy month of Ramadan, in which Muslims fast daily from before dawn until sunset.

 

2024’s Eid-el-Fitr is estimated to be marked on Wednesday, April 10.

 

Note, however, that it is the sighting of the moon that will determine whether or not that day will be Eid day.

April 11 could also be the Eid day.
